[Implication of lipid peroxidation in triethyltin poisoning in the rat]

Abstract:
Triethyltin intoxication induces, in vivo, a significant increase of malondialdehyde concentration in rat brain. After treatment with a Ginkgo biloba extract, an extract known to possess antiedematous and radical scavenging properties, the malondialdehyde level in the brain is significantly decreased. This suggests that a lipid peroxidation process is associated with cerebral oedema induced by triethyltin.
